Job Description:

Responsibilities:

  • As an Assistant Quantity Surveyor, working as an Employer’s Agent, the role can be combined or separate.
  • Assistant Quantity Surveying - Assisting in quantity surveying duties including pre and post contract, cost reporting, cost planning, tender preparation, on-site valuations, interim payment applications etc.
  • Assistant Employer’s Agent – Assisting in employer’s agent duties pre and post contract administration, including but not limited to instructions, chairing meetings, co-ordination.
  • Effectively communicate with both internal and external stakeholders ensuring all information is correct, accurate and available for the successful implementation and completion of projects.
  • Being able to integrate and work effectively as part of a team for the delivery of projects.
  • Develop relevant knowledge and skills through regular CPD activities and maintain an up-to-date awareness of all necessary legislation affecting the technical aspects of quantity surveying and employer’s agent.

Qualifications and Experience:

  • A relevant university degree, or equivalent
  • A reasonable number of years experience in a trainee/assistant Quantity Surveyor role
  • Experience working as an trainee/assistant employers agent (desirable)
  • Experience working on residential properties is essential
  • Desirable knowledge of working with local authorities and/or housing associations/developers
  • Desirable knowledge on Fire remediation/education/leisure
